Elis Defeat '59 Tennis Team At New Haven by 7-2 Score

NO WRITER ATTRIBUTED

The freshman tennis team bowed to the Elis, 7 to 2, Saturday in a match played under a blazing New Haven sun. Only fifth and sixth men John Tamerin and Tim Haskins won their matches, in three sets each. Captain Jim Cameron lost to Yale's Tom Freidberg in only two sets, 6-2, 6-1.

Ned Weld in the number two spot dropped a three-set match to Mait Jones.
